You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@karaf.apache.org by ff...@apache.org on 2015/10/12 09:26:18 UTC

karaf git commit: [KARAF-4058]ssh:sshd command isn't available

Repository: karaf
Updated Branches:
  refs/heads/master 287c23d40 -> d784a9bd1


[KARAF-4058]ssh:sshd command isn't available


Project: http://git-wip-us.apache.org/repos/asf/karaf/repo
Commit: http://git-wip-us.apache.org/repos/asf/karaf/commit/d784a9bd
Tree: http://git-wip-us.apache.org/repos/asf/karaf/tree/d784a9bd
Diff: http://git-wip-us.apache.org/repos/asf/karaf/diff/d784a9bd

Branch: refs/heads/master
Commit: d784a9bd14ebcfedfa329bd5b5836389976246db
Parents: 287c23d
Author: Freeman Fang <fr...@gmail.com>
Authored: Mon Oct 12 15:26:05 2015 +0800
Committer: Freeman Fang <fr...@gmail.com>
Committed: Mon Oct 12 15:26:05 2015 +0800

----------------------------------------------------------------------
 shell/ssh/src/main/java/org/apache/karaf/shell/ssh/Activator.java | 1 +
 1 file changed, 1 insertion(+)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/karaf/blob/d784a9bd/shell/ssh/src/main/java/org/apache/karaf/shell/ssh/Activator.java
----------------------------------------------------------------------
diff --git a/shell/ssh/src/main/java/org/apache/karaf/shell/ssh/Activator.java b/shell/ssh/src/main/java/org/apache/karaf/shell/ssh/Activator.java
index 600407b..70a8899 100644
--- a/shell/ssh/src/main/java/org/apache/karaf/shell/ssh/Activator.java
+++ b/shell/ssh/src/main/java/org/apache/karaf/shell/ssh/Activator.java
@@ -109,6 +109,7 @@ public class Activator extends BaseActivator implements ManagedService {
         sessionFactory.getRegistry().getService(Manager.class).register(SshAction.class);
         if (Boolean.parseBoolean(bundleContext.getProperty("karaf.startRemoteShell"))) {
             server = createSshServer(sessionFactory);
+            this.bundleContext.registerService(SshServer.class, server, null);
             if (server == null) {
                 return; // can result from bad specification.
             }